ENROLLMENT ANALYST SKILLS, EXPERIENCE, AND JOB REQUIREMENTS
Updated: Jun 11, 2025 - The Enrollment Analyst possesses expertise in programs emphasizing mathematics or business, with adv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office and data manipulation skills, particularly in Excel. This role requires strong analytical thinking, structured problem-solving, and a commitment to continuous improvement in healthcare processes such as claims and enrollment. The analyst also exhibits exceptional client service orientation, effective communication abilities, and a keen sense of accountability in delivering accurate and efficient outcomes.

2. BA in Information Systems with 3 years of Experience
- Experience in eligibility/enrollment within the managed care industry
- Prior experience in customer service in the Healthcare Industry
- Prior experience with Medicare Advantage
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ills
-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ite, including Access, Excel, Word, and Outlook
- Ability to read and interpret technical reports.
- Ability to analyze and interpret data using Microsoft Excel and Access and provide feedback to appropriate personnel.
- Flexible, able to work independently or in a team environment; able to work overtime
- Detailed and able to work with minimum supervision to meet strict deadlines.
- Working knowledge of the Epic Tapestry system
- Working knowledge of the TriZetto Enrollment Administration Manager (EAM) application
